Advance Distribution specializes in the door to door delivery of flyers serving the towns of Airdrie, Crossfield, and Irricanna. Every weekend Advance Distribution hangs a clear plastic bag full of clean, dry, and legible advertising and information on residents doors. In 1996 when Canada Post raised their ad mail rates, Lois and her Husband Al recognized the business opportunity for a competitively priced distribution service and started the business.
Lois, Al and family moved to Airdrie in 1995. Being a farm girl by heart, the prospect of raising her family in the Big City scared Lois. With Al already working in the Airdrie area the decision to call Airdrie home and hang their hats here came easy. Lois worked for Fed Ex in Calgary for 13 years. She was able to put her experience of developing business plans and route structuring to work for Airdrie and area businesses starting up Advance Distribution. And now Lois latest achievement that she takes most pride in is the weekly inspirational publication Heres The Scoop, delivered in their flyer package. The business community has responded positively to this unique alternative form of advertising that allows the business community and the public to do weekend announcements. Air-Alta Insurance (Airdrie) Ltd.

Dick Buchanan |
Security and peace of mind. For almost 40 years, that's what Air-Alta Insurance has offered to this community. And during this tenure they have also been a pillar of support for their clients in times of need. Air-Alta Insurance is Airdrie's most established agency, and one of the premier brokerages in Alberta operated under the direction of 25 year company president Dick Buchanan.
Air-Alta is a family business, wife June has also been involved since 1977, and their daughter Maureen is an insurance agent with the firm. Together they have expanded the business as Airdrie has grown and are proud of their success, and the ability that success gives them to continue supporting many of the schools, sports, institutions and organizations in Airdrie.
Air-Alta is a full service insurance brokerage, offering all forms of general insurance available including: home, auto, farm, commercial, difficult risks, errors and omissions, umbrella, excess and more. Don is an 'ad man' from way back, starting his advertising sales career in the ad specialty product business in 1979. In 1985 Don made the transition from printing messages on products to the conceptual and more creative advertising of newspapers, taking a job as advertising sales representative at the Camrose Canadian. 3 years later Don was the Senior Advertising Sales Representative when the Airdrie Echo Publisher, Jack Tennant approached and offered him the Airdrie Echo Sales Manager position, which he readily accepted.
Don has been Publisher of the Airdrie Echo since 1998, overseeing the day to day operations of Airdrie's most established newspaper, and continuing to service the advertising needs of a small client base.
11,000 copies of the Airdrie Echo roll off of the presses each Wednesday, which are delivered free of charge to all Airdrie and Crossfield households, and are available for free in newsstands throughout.
The Airdrie Echo is a part of Sun Medias chain of over 100 weekly and daily newspapers and specialty publications, all of which can be accessed for advertising through the Airdrie Echo office.
